This only works if you’re thinking of each release in isolation. It’s about adding numbers to each game’s players surely?

I’m a good example too. I invariably wait until a game drops to $20 before buying it. I’d say I buy two Sony first party games a year on average around this price, so they get $40 maximum from me. I wouldn’t hesitate to subscribe to PS Plus or whatever it’s called for $15 or even $20 per month if they added their games on launch date. So they could get up to an additional $200 per year from me, and I would play all their games most likely.

The gamble is are there more people like me, or more people who would rather spend $70 four or more times per year, as that would be more profitable.

It’s all moot any way, as Sony can’t afford to take that gamble, whereas MS can, which is why it’s playing out that way.
